Black Metal Collection by Castor
With their Black Metal Collection Toronto-based Castor has set out to create a furnishings line devoid of color and ornamentation, focused on form and simplicity, “Distilling design down to the basic elements”.

Details: the Black Metal Collection is inspired by a line from the movie Spinal Tap – “There’s something about this that’s so black, it’s like how much more black could this be? And the answer is none. None more black.”

Reflector Floor Lamp, a light diffuser reflects LEDs off of a piece of stretched foil leather (reminiscent of fur pelts)

Black Mirrors, a black powder coated spun metal back gives the illusion of hovering off the wall


Oil Lamp, a collaboration with Harnisch lamps, the oldest gas lamp manufacturers in Canada, established in 1842

Induction Tube Light uses a magnetic field to transfer electrical current to a regular 6’ft fluorescent bulb
